Abstract

The purpose of this article is to describe an indicative model of a system for assessing the sustainability of regional development, taking into account the conditions for the effective implementation of public administration regulations and the functioning of scientific institutions. The authors studied the existing models used to assess the sustainability of regional development and based on the calculation of data acting as indicators of sustainable development of the region. In addition, in this work, the key elements were identified, the inclusion of which is necessary in any model of the system for assessing the sustainability of regional development. An important place in this work is devoted to the analysis of the features of the application of the indicative model of the system for assessing the sustainability of regional development, taking into account the conditions for the effective implementation of the regulations of public administration and the functioning of scientific institutions. In addition, the authors described the mechanism of formation of an indicative model of the system for assessing the sustainability of regional development, and also identified the provisions that must be observed in the process of developing and implementing this model. Conclusions. In the final part of the article, the authors gave recommendations for further improvement of the model of the system for assessing the sustainability of regional development, taking into account the conditions for the effective implementation of the regulations of public administration and the functioning of scientific institutions.
